float数据库是什么类型
-
Float数据库是一种数据类型,用于存储浮点数(包括小数和科学计数法表示的数)的数据库。在数据库中,浮点数是一种数值类型,用于表示具有小数部分的数值。浮点数可以在数据库中进行各种数学运算,如加法、减法、乘法和除法。
以下是关于float数据库类型的五个重要特点:
-
存储浮点数:Float数据库类型可以存储任意大小的浮点数,包括小数和科学计数法表示的数。这使得它非常适用于需要存储和处理浮点数的应用程序,如科学计算、金融系统等。
-
精度和范围:Float数据库类型具有固定的精度和范围。它可以存储大范围的数值,但在存储过程中可能会有一定的精度损失。因此,在进行计算时,需要注意浮点数的精度问题,以避免结果的误差。
-
运算和比较:Float数据库类型支持各种数学运算和比较操作。可以对浮点数进行加法、减法、乘法和除法运算,并可以使用比较操作符(如等于、大于、小于等)进行比较。
-
存储空间:Float数据库类型需要一定的存储空间来存储浮点数。具体的存储空间取决于数据库的实现和浮点数的精度要求。较高的精度通常需要更大的存储空间。
-
数据处理:在使用Float数据库类型时,需要注意浮点数的舍入和截断问题。由于浮点数的存储和计算存在精度误差,可能会导致结果的舍入或截断。在进行浮点数计算时,需要考虑这些误差,并采取适当的处理方式,以确保结果的准确性。
总结起来,Float数据库类型是一种用于存储浮点数的数据类型,它具有存储浮点数、精度和范围、运算和比较、存储空间以及数据处理等特点。在使用Float数据库类型时,需要注意浮点数的精度问题,以确保结果的准确性。
1年前 -
-
Float数据库是一种数据类型,用于存储浮点数(即带有小数点的数字)。在数据库中,浮点数可以表示任意精度的实数,包括正数、负数和零。浮点数通常用于存储需要更高精度的数字,例如科学计算、金融数据等。
与其他数据库类型(如整数、字符串等)不同,浮点数可以表示小数部分。浮点数的存储方式是通过将数字分为两部分:符号位和指数位。符号位表示数字的正负,而指数位表示小数点的位置。通过这种方式,浮点数可以表示非常大或非常小的数字。
在数据库中,浮点数可以进行基本的数学运算,例如加法、减法、乘法和除法。此外,浮点数还可以进行比较运算,例如判断两个浮点数是否相等、大小比较等。
需要注意的是,由于浮点数的存储方式和精度限制,可能存在精度损失的问题。这是因为浮点数的表示是近似的,而不是精确的。因此,在进行数学运算时,应该注意处理可能导致精度损失的情况,以确保计算结果的准确性。
总之,浮点数是一种用于存储和操作实数的数据类型,具有高精度和广泛应用的特点。在数据库中,可以使用浮点数来处理需要更高精度的数字数据。
1年前 -
float数据库是一种数据类型,用于存储浮点数(即带有小数点的数值)。在数据库中,浮点数可以表示一个范围更广的数值,包括小数和指数形式的数值。
在数据库中,float类型的数据通常用于存储需要保留小数位数的数值,例如货币金额、物理测量数据等。与整数类型相比,浮点数类型可以存储更大的数值范围,但可能会存在精度损失的问题。
下面将介绍float数据库的使用方法和操作流程。
- 创建float类型的列
要在数据库中创建一个float类型的列,首先需要选择合适的数据库管理系统(DBMS)和相应的SQL语法。以下是一些常见的DBMS和SQL语法示例:
MySQL:
CREATE TABLE table_name (
column_name FLOAT
);Oracle:
CREATE TABLE table_name (
column_name NUMBER
);SQL Server:
CREATE TABLE table_name (
column_name FLOAT
);- 插入float类型的数据
在向float类型的列中插入数据时,可以使用INSERT语句。以下是一些示例:
MySQL:
INSERT INTO table_name (column_name) VALUES (3.14);Oracle:
INSERT INTO table_name (column_name) VALUES (3.14);SQL Server:
INSERT INTO table_name (column_name) VALUES (3.14);- 查询float类型的数据
要查询float类型的数据,可以使用SELECT语句。以下是一些示例:
MySQL:
SELECT column_name FROM table_name;Oracle:
SELECT column_name FROM table_name;SQL Server:
SELECT column_name FROM table_name;- 更新float类型的数据
如果需要更新float类型的数据,可以使用UPDATE语句。以下是一些示例:
MySQL:
UPDATE table_name SET column_name = 4.56 WHERE condition;Oracle:
UPDATE table_name SET column_name = 4.56 WHERE condition;SQL Server:
UPDATE table_name SET column_name = 4.56 WHERE condition;- 删除float类型的数据
如果需要删除float类型的数据,可以使用DELETE语句。以下是一些示例:
MySQL:
DELETE FROM table_name WHERE condition;Oracle:
DELETE FROM table_name WHERE condition;SQL Server:
DELETE FROM table_name WHERE condition;总结:
float数据库类型用于存储浮点数,可以表示一个范围更广的数值。在使用float类型的列时,需要选择合适的数据库管理系统和相应的SQL语法。通过CREATE TABLE语句创建float类型的列,通过INSERT、SELECT、UPDATE和DELETE语句对float类型的数据进行插入、查询、更新和删除操作。1年前 - 创建float类型的列